1 dead: Passerby finds rollover crash with ejected driver
One person is dead after a rollover crash Friday morning in Fresno County. CHP says officers responded to Clovis and Jefferson Avenues in Fowler after a passerby called 911 to report an overturned car in a field with a man laying outside of the car unresponsive. When officers arrived, they found the man appeared to be ejected from the car. initial investigations show that the driver was travelling south on Clovis Avenue at a high rate of speed in a Honda. For unknown reasons, the car went off the road, hit a pole, and flipped over into a grape vineyard.
